Introduction

Social clubs are organized groups of individuals that come together for a shared purpose or interest. These clubs can be focused on any number of topics, from recreational activities like hiking or art classes to professional development or philanthropy. Starting a social club can be an incredibly rewarding experience, as it provides the opportunity to form meaningful relationships with like-minded people and make a positive impact on the community.

Research Existing Social Clubs

Before launching your own social club, it’s important to research existing clubs in your area to gain insight into what works and what doesn’t. Talk to members of existing clubs and attend events to get a better understanding of their goals and objectives. This will give you a better idea of what kind of club you want to create and how to go about setting it up.

Once you’ve identified potential clubs in your area, it’s time to determine the purpose of your social club. Start by creating a mission statement that outlines the club’s goals and values. This statement should be concise and clear, so that potential members understand what the club is all about. Additionally, set membership criteria to ensure that only individuals who share the club’s values and objectives become members.

Choose a Location

The next step is to choose a location for your social club. Consider the size of your club, as well as the type of activities you plan to host. You may also want to decide on meeting times and locations in advance. If possible, try to choose a place that is convenient for members, such as a local library, community center, or park.

Come Up with a Name and Design a Logo

Now it’s time to come up with a name and design a logo for your social club. Brainstorm a list of potential names, then narrow it down to one that best reflects your club’s mission and values. Once you’ve chosen a name, create a logo to represent your club. This can be something simple, such as a graphic or an image, or something more intricate, such as a seal or symbol.

In today’s digital world, it’s important to have an online presence for your social club. Create a website or social media page where members can find information about upcoming events and activities. This is also a great platform for communication between members and for promoting your club.

Promote Your Social Club

Finally, it’s time to promote your social club. Utilize local newspapers, radio stations, and other outlets to spread the word. Additionally, reach out to interested individuals through word-of-mouth. This can be done through flyers, emails, or even social media posts. The more people you can reach, the more likely your club is to be successful.
